Laucala Island is home to an exclusive tropical paradise in the South Pacific Ocean. For nearly a century, Laucala Island functioned largely as a coconut plantation, and then as the Forbes family’s private island retreat. Today Laucala Island Resort is spread across 3,500 private acres of coconut trees, sandy beaches, and green mountains.

The 25 one, two, and three-bedroom villas are spread across the island among the tropical vegetation and on the beach, with generously apportioned indoor and outdoor spaces that transition seamlessly from one to the other. The villas are outfitted with all the luxurious amenities that define an exclusive resort, from private swimming pools to outdoor showers and large expanses of private beaches. The Hilltop Residence boasts panoramic views of the island and sea as well as a private cook to prepare fresh gourmet meals, while the Overwater Residence is perched above the lagoon with a private jetty for exclusive access.
The coconut features prominently in the day-to-day operation of Laucala Island Resort as a nod to its former coconut plantation days. Chefs cook with the meat and milk, the spa uses the milk during treatments, and local villagers also sell baskets woven from the palm fronds.
Luacala Island Resort is an adventurer enthusiast’s paradise with a wide range of activities offered. An 18-hole championship golf course is set against the beautiful scenery and blends with the natural landscape. The fairways are demanding and the bunkers perfectly positioned to challenge experienced golfers, yet allow those new to the game to enjoy themselves as well. Explore the island on foot or horseback or take a boat out to sea. Swim, snorkel, or dive in the fresh waters to discover the underwater world.
